• Foruma hoş geldin 👋 Ziyaretçi

    Forum içeriğine ve tüm hizmetlerimize erişim sağlamak için foruma kayıt olmalı ya da giriş yapmalısınız. Foruma üye olmak tamamen ücretsizdir.

Çözüldü Zaman ayarlı program çalıştırma

Bu konu çözüldü olarak işaretlenmiştir. Çözülmediğini düşünüyorsanız konuyu rapor edebilirsiniz.
Durum
Konu Çözümlendiği İçin Kapatılmıştır.

hakki83

Yeni Üye
Katılım
9 Ağu 2021
Mesajlar
767
Çözümler
3
Aldığı beğeni
224
Excel V
Office 2016 TR
Merhaba değerli hocalarımız

Ekte her gün kullandığım bilgisayarı kapatan, kilitleyen, uyku moduna getiren küçük programlar vardır.

Ben WinSus.exe olanını gün içinde defalarca kullanıyorum. Kullanmak isteyen arkadaşlar için hepsini paylaştım. (Ben Win7 kullanıyorum, Win10'da denemedim programları)

Şöyle üç kod yazabilir miyiz;

Birincisi, D diskinde bulunan Winsus'u excelde düğmeye basınca şu kadar saat-dakika sonra çalıştırsın.

İkincisi, D diskinde bulunan winsus'u excelde düğmeye basınca şu saatte çalıştırsın.

Üçüncüsü, D diskinde bulunan winsus'u excelde düğmeye basınca şu tarihte çalıştırsın.
 

Ekli dosyalar

Çözüm
Application.Wait metodu kullanıldığında Excel kilitlenir. Bu sebeple Excelde başka işlem yapamazsınız.
Bunun yerine Application.OnTime metodunu kullanabilirsiniz. Böylece Exceli kullanmaya devam edebilirsiniz.
Ancak hangi metodu kullanırsanız kullanın Exceli kaptırsanız makro devre dışı kalır.
Örnek kodlar şu şekilde olabilir:

HTML:
Kod:
İçeriği görebilmek için Giriş yap ya da üye ol.
1. istek için.
HTML:
Kod:
İçeriği görebilmek için Giriş yap ya da üye ol.
 
Balta hocam emeğinize sağlık, çok güzel olmuş.

Fakat biraz daha pratik olması açısından süre penceresi hiç çıkmasa, kodların içine süreyi ben elle girsem, o şekilde bir kod daha yazar mısınız lütfen? Daha kullanışlı olur.
 
Application.Wait metodu kullanıldığında Excel kilitlenir. Bu sebeple Excelde başka işlem yapamazsınız.
Bunun yerine Application.OnTime metodunu kullanabilirsiniz. Böylece Exceli kullanmaya devam edebilirsiniz.
Ancak hangi metodu kullanırsanız kullanın Exceli kaptırsanız makro devre dışı kalır.
Örnek kodlar şu şekilde olabilir:

HTML:
Kod:
İçeriği görebilmek için Giriş yap ya da üye ol.
 
Son düzenleme:
Çözüm
Application.Wait metodu kullanıldığında Excel kilitlenir. Bu sebeple Excelde başka işlem yapamazsınız.
Bunun yerine Application.OnTime metodunu kullanabilirsiniz. Böylece Exceli kullanmaya devam edebilirsiniz.
Ancak hangi metodu kullanırsanız kullanın Exceli kaptırsanız makro devre dışı kalır.
Örnek kodlar şu şekilde olabilir:

HTML:
Kod:
İçeriği görebilmek için Giriş yap ya da üye ol.
Değerli Ubak hocam emeğinize sağlık.
 
Durum
Konu Çözümlendiği İçin Kapatılmıştır.
Geri
Üst